Top 5 Real-Time Strategy Apps on Android in Colombia: Q1 2024 Performance
Explore the performance of the top 5 real-time strategy apps on Android in Colombia for Q1 2024, featuring data on downloads, revenue, and active users.
In the first quarter of 2024, the top 5 real-time strategy apps on the Android platform in Colombia showcased interesting trends in downloads, revenue, and active users. Here’s a detailed look at their performance:
Clash Royale from Supercell saw a dynamic quarter. Weekly revenue fluctuated, peaking at around $4.1K in early January and hitting a low of $2.7K mid-January, before stabilizing around $2.9K to $3.5K towards the end of the quarter. Weekly downloads experienced a high of 22.3K in the second week of January, with a general trend of fluctuating between 10.6K and 16K for the rest of the quarter. Active users started at 1.18M and showed a consistent increase, peaking at 1.43M in mid-March.
Warcraft Rumble by Blizzard Entertainment had a modest performance. Weekly revenue started at $837 in early January but saw a decline, falling to $208 by the end of March. Downloads began at 489 and dropped to as low as 117 in mid-March, with a slight recovery to 161 in the last week. Active users showed a gradual increase from 4.4K to a peak of 6.9K in early March, before stabilizing around 6.4K.
TFT: Teamfight Tactics from Riot Games experienced notable fluctuations. Revenue peaked at $1.1K in the last week of March, following a significant increase from $113 in mid-March. Downloads ranged between 382 and 733, with a noticeable peak in the final week of March. Active users remained relatively stable, fluctuating between 8.9K and 9.7K throughout the quarter.
Epic War-Unlock Screws by K3GAMES showed significant variations. Revenue saw a substantial peak at $1K in mid-March, following a steady range of $114 to $270 in the prior weeks. Downloads experienced a significant surge, reaching 21.2K in early February and maintaining a high level until mid-March. Active users also saw a notable increase, peaking at 26.1K in early February and ending the quarter at 14.9K.
Harry Potter: Magic Awakened from Warner Bros. International Enterprises had a challenging quarter. Revenue peaked at $918 in early February but generally stayed below $130 thereafter. Downloads ranged from 112 to 308, with a noticeable decline towards the end of the quarter. Active users decreased steadily from 3.8K in early January to just over 1K by the end of March.
